# Onboarding: Memtrace GPU Profiler

Memtrace captures allocation snapshots from our CUDA workers and ships them to the Heapline dashboard. Reviewers: check that new kernels register with the tracker before launch, and that snapshot uploads are batched. Local runs need the profiler daemon plus access to the Heapline ingest service. Config lives in `memtrace.toml`; never commit credentials there. For review builds, authenticate the uploader with the key below.

app token of fajop-fahif = qvz4-AnML

First-aid room — night shift. The room is on Level 1, opposite the freight lift at the Dornagel plant. Overnight there is no on-site medic; the trained first-aiders are listed on the board inside. Check the kit seal at the start of every shift and log any breakage in the red binder. Call the gatehouse before treating anyone so they can hold the ambulance gate open. The door is keypad-locked after 22:00; use the code below to get in.

turnstile pass: bdg-H-52

[ ] Confirm sort stability in the Ledgerweave report builder. When two rows share the same value in the chosen sort column, their original ingest order must be preserved across exports, pagination, and the printable view. Use the Marrowfield sample dataset, which contains deliberate ties in every numeric column. Any reordering between page loads is a blocker for this release. Sign off by noting the verified build via the token on the following line.

pipeline stamp: htk4_66df

Ticket #—: Missed pick-up, Greywater Reservoir samples

The courier did not collect yesterday's water samples from the Greywater Reservoir station. Samples are chilled and remain viable until tomorrow noon. A replacement run is booked for 09:00; the field tech will meet the courier at the intake shed. The courier must then follow the confidential hand-over instruction below.

dispatch memo: the sorius tamius courier leaves the praeth ledger at gate 4873 under passcode 928014